Key Features and Design

The Klein Tools 32984 Impact Socket Set presents a compact, purpose-built kit that targets mechanics and DIYers who need durability and flexibility in confined spaces.

It offers socket versatility with six SAE sizes: 1/4, 5/16, 3/8, 7/16, 1/2, 9/16-inch, short and long flip shafts, and a swivel adapter.

What are the adapter benefits? A 25-degree swivel head and convert-to-fixed feature enable access in tight angles, while 360-degree rotation aids maneuverability.

Practical considerations: lightweight kit, flip-socket rapid size changes, fits impact tools; measure clearance before use, note length and head profile.
